The Asprey Bugatti Egg Collection is the most expensive NFT inscribed on a Bitcoin blockchain

Before becoming a hypercar pioneer, the Bugatti name was associated with luxury goods. Carlo Bugatti, the father of Ettore Bugatti, specialised in designing and manufacturing Art Nouveau furniture and once said, “The purest perfect shape of nature is the egg.” With this statement as inspiration, Aspery and Bugatti came together to develop the Asprey Bugatti Egg Collection. This will be built as a physical “objet” and generative artwork with 111 physical eggs getting linked to Bitcoin NFTs. The eggshell is carved from carbon fibre and overlaid by silver diamond weaving, which houses the iconic “dancing elephant” motif in the middle. The shell opens to reveal the Chateau Saint Jean — Bugatti’s home in Molsheim, accompanied by a Bugatti Type 41 Royale Esders stylised in silver. The art gets coded by Asprey’s strategic partner, Metagood, with prices upwards of $200,000. The artwork is said to last indefinitely as it utilises a technique of inscribing digital content on the Bitcoin blockchain. The launch of the NFT collection will coincide with the opening of Asprey Studio Gallery at the end of April 2023 with physical delivery requiring over 12 months.
